How Do Different Hair Types Influence Hair Drying Performance?

Different hair types influence hair drying performance due to factors such as texture, porosity, and thickness. These characteristics determine how quickly hair absorbs and retains moisture.

  • Hair Texture: Hair texture can be categorized as straight, wavy, or curly. Straight hair often dries faster than curly hair. Curly hair has kinks and bends that create more surface area, which can trap moisture. A study by Sweeney (2019) indicates that curls can take up to 30% longer to dry than straight strands due to their structure.

  • Hair Porosity: Porosity refers to how well hair absorbs and retains moisture. Low-porosity hair has tightly packed cuticles, making it resistant to moisture. This type takes longer to dry because it repels water. Conversely, high-porosity hair has gaps and holes in the cuticles, allowing it to absorb moisture quickly but also losing it faster. An analysis by Johnson (2021) shows that low-porosity hair can take 20-40% longer to dry than high-porosity hair.

  • Hair Thickness: Hair thickness, or the diameter of individual strands, also affects drying time. Thick hair requires more time to dry because it contains more moisture. Thin hair dries faster due to its smaller diameter. Research by Thompson (2020) found that thick hair could take up to 50% longer to dry than fine hair.

  • Hair Health: Damaged hair may have disrupted cuticles, which can alter drying times. Healthier hair tends to retain moisture more efficiently, potentially allowing for quicker drying. A study by Martinez (2022) demonstrates that well-maintained hair can dry approximately 15% faster than damaged hair, which often absorbs moisture unevenly.

These factors combined reveal how different hair types respond uniquely during the drying process. Understanding these characteristics can help in choosing the right drying methods and tools for optimal performance.

How Can You Properly Maintain Your Hair Dryer for Optimal Performance?

To maintain your hair dryer for optimal performance, regularly clean the filter, avoid overuse, store it properly, and check for damage.

Regularly cleaning the filter is essential for maintaining airflow. Most hair dryers have a removable filter at the back. Dust and lint can accumulate over time, obstructing airflow and reducing efficiency. Cleaning the filter once a month can enhance performance and extend the hair dryer’s lifespan.

Avoiding overuse can prevent overheating and mechanical strain. Hair dryers can overheat if used continuously for long periods. Taking breaks during use allows the motor to cool down, reducing wear and tear. Aim to limit each drying session to 15-20 minutes to prevent overheating.

Storing the hair dryer properly protects it from damage. Avoid wrapping the cord tightly around the dryer, as this can lead to fraying or internal damage. Instead, loosely coil the cord and store the dryer in a cool, dry place. This practice prevents stress on the electrical components and prolongs the device’s life.

Checking for damage is crucial for both safety and performance. Inspect the cord and plug regularly for signs of wear, such as fraying or exposed wires. If damage is detected, discontinue use immediately and seek professional repairs or replacement. Faulty wiring can pose serious safety risks, including electrical shock or fire hazards.

By following these maintenance steps, you can enhance your hair dryer’s performance and ensure it operates safely and effectively over time.
